### About the protagonists:
** Ştefan von Korch – Tenor, solist gazdă **
Tenor Ştefan von Korch is appreciated monthly by the public as a guest soloist and artistic coordinator of the Musical Extravaganza season, a pioneering cultural project carried out in the capital, with extensions on the stages of Braşov, Piteşti, Sibiu and Craiova.
With a dynamic presence in national and international cultural life, Ştefan von Korch performed in 2025 in Central America, in the concerts of great tradition "Los Tres Tenores," debuted at the Romanian Athenaeum in "Concert at the Imperial Court," performed his signature score from Carmina Burana at the Philharmonic Orchestras of Cluj-Napoca, Arad and Târgu-Mureş and was applauded at the National Opera of Iaşi in "The Merry Widow 2.0," directed by Andrei Şerban.
It is the unmistakable voice for the tenor line in Carmina Burana – a passage at the limit of the male voice's capabilities, through whose interpretation he navigates with overflowing ease. Thanks to the manner of interpreting this work, he was invited to over 40 performances of Carmina Burana, in the Philharmonic Orchestras and Cultural Institutions in the country, but also abroad, in 2024 he was honored to open the Palermo Classica Festival in this work, with an acclaimed appearance in the press from the peninsula and Romania alike.
His name is also linked to over 15 performances at the Bucharest National Opera where he was invited over time in "The Barber of Seville", "The Elixir of Love" and "Falstaff," but also to the national premiere of the opera "I Puritani," by Vicenzo Belinni, one of the highest scores written for a male voice.
The year 2024 ended with notable appearances at the Ion Dacian National Operetta and Musical Theatre, at the Sala Palatului and at the Philharmonic Orchestras in Târgu-Mureș and Timișoara.
In 2023, he was the only Romanian soloist in the China Tour 2023, alongside the Reino de Aragon Orchestra from Spain.
He delighted the audience with his voice in 3 national premieres: “I Puritani” and “La Sonnambula,” both by Vicenzo Bellini, the vocal-symphonic work “Messa di Gloria” by Rossini, but also in the European premiere of “Traiano in Dacia.”
Over time, he has performed the roles specific to his voice from very well-known operas: “Rigoletto”, “The Barber of Seville”, “The Elixir of Love”, “Don Pasquale”, on the stages of the Operas in Bucharest, Cluj and Iași and is a constant presence on the stages of national philharmonics, “Requiem” by Mozart, „Christmas Oratorio” by Bach and „Longesangt” by Mendelssohn.
Internationally, he has performed at the Metropolitan Concert Hall Tokyo, Zhuhai Opera House, Nanjing Poly Grand Theatre and Chongqing Grand Theatre, Opera Kaiserslautern Germany, Teatro Verdi Padua Italy, the concert hall of the Zurich Academy of Music, the National Theatre Bratislava.
**Alexandru Burcă (Pianist) **
Alexandru Burcă brings brilliance to the piano scores of numerous performances of the Ion Dacian National Operetta and Musical Theatre in Bucharest, is the stage partner of actress Oana Pellea in the show "Callas," presented on the stage of the Bucharest National Opera, has delighted the audience with magical touches of the piano keys in the musical Mamma Mia, which enjoyed national success and signed the music for the production "Ileana the Brave."
He has given concerts and recitals at the Romanian Athenaeum, the 'George Enescu' International Festival, Romanian Television, the Romanian Broadcasting Society, the Bucharest Municipality Museum - Șuțu Palace, the 'George Cavadia' Philharmonic, the Bacau Philharmonic, the National Museum of Art, Kazakhstan, Russia, Moldova, France, Germany, Portugal, Norway, Italy, Canada.
About the season Musical Extravaganza
The concerts aim to offer the public the joy of meeting representative names of the lyrical scene, in a more intimate setting, which offers a different perspective on the artistic act compared to that of the imposing opera stage, but also to bring the classical genre closer to audiences of all ages. Spectators are invited to admire their favorite soloists in a select atmosphere, complemented by a chamber accompaniment, which highlights the performers in a warm and personal light.
The first Musical Extravaganza season, conducted under the artistic guidance of tenor Ştefan von Korch, included over 10 successful concerts, in which the public was delighted, together with the host soloist: soprano Cristina Maria Oltean, soprano Daniela Bucşan, tenor Alin Stoica, baritones Adrian Mărcan, Lucian Petrean and Fang Shuang, pianist Alexandru Burcă, accordionist Emy Drăgoi, pianist Bogdana Cocîrlea, and the Orchestra of the Ion Dacian National Operetta and Musical Theatre - in the salon format.
